Promote Positivity With Venetron

Venetron® is derived from the powdered extract of Apocynum venetum, a plant species commonly used in herbal medicine, food, and tea. Venetron works to reduce the secretion of chromogranin A, a stress marker in the body, and increase the production of serotonin, boosting mood. Unlike other mood support herbs such as St. Johns Wort, Venetron does not affect the CYP3Apathway and is more potent, therefore it requires a lower dose of just 50mg per day (Compared to St. Johns Wort which on average requires a dosage of 300mg, three times per day). In several human placebo-controlled studies, Venetron was found to:

  1. Promote a positive outlook through producing serotonin in the brain*
  2. Alleviate occasional stress*
  3. Improve overall sleep quality*

Upcycle And Uplift With Etas

ETAS® is derived from the tough lower stalks of asparagus that would otherwise go to waste. The result is a proprietary ingredient that works to create heat-shock protein (HSP70), a naturally occurring protein in the body that counteracts levels of extreme stress. In human clinical research, ETAS was shown to significantly increase the production of HSP70 at a dose of 200mg. Through a double-blind placebo-controlled study, ETAS was found to:

  1. Increase the overall quality of sleep*
  2. Alleviate occasional stress by improving heart rate variability*
  3. Raise cognitive performance in the brain*
  4. Reduce fatigue and improves the body’s natural stress response*
